Ville de GatineauRevitalization Program for New Residential Construction on île de Hull


Page tools

This revitalization program offered by Gatineau provides subsidies to expand or build, and to encourage the demolition or reconstruction of, buildings for residential use.

Eligibility criteria

  • The program applies to new buildings of three or more stories containing at least four dwellings.
  • A building permit must be approved no later than December 31, 2011.

Subsidy

The amount to which a property owner may be entitled is based and allocated over several years. An additional two years are granted for LEED projects.
